ed43784b0d
WIP Qwen edit model: The diffusion model part. ( #9383 )
2025-08-17 16:45:39 -04:00
0f2b8525bc
Qwen image model refactor. ( #9375 )
2025-08-16 17:51:28 -04:00
1702e6df16
Implement wan2.2 camera model. ( #9357 )
...
Use the old WanCameraImageToVideo node.
2025-08-15 17:29:58 -04:00
c308a8840a
Add FluxKontextMultiReferenceLatentMethod node. ( #9356 )
...
This node is only useful if someone trains the kontext model to properly
use multiple reference images via the index method.
The default is the offset method which feeds the multiple images like if
they were stitched together as one. This method works with the current
flux kontext model.
2025-08-15 15:50:39 -04:00
ad19a069f6
Make SLG nodes work on Qwen Image model. ( #9345 )
2025-08-14 23:16:01 -04:00
9df8792d4b
Make last PR not crash comfy on old pytorch. ( #9324 )
2025-08-13 15:12:41 -04:00
3da5a07510
SDPA backend priority ( #9299 )
2025-08-13 14:53:27 -04:00
560d38f34c
Wan2.2 fun control support. ( #9292 )
2025-08-12 23:26:33 -04:00
d044a24398
Fix default shift and any latent size for qwen image model. ( #9186 )
2025-08-05 06:12:27 -04:00
c012400240
Initial support for qwen image model. ( #9179 )
2025-08-04 22:53:25 -04:00
1e638a140b
Tiny wan vae optimizations. ( #9136 )
2025-08-01 05:25:38 -04:00
61b08d4ba6
Replace manual x * sigmoid(x) with torch silu in VAE nonlinearity ( #9057 )
2025-07-30 19:25:56 -04:00
da9dab7edd
Small wan camera memory optimization. ( #9111 )
2025-07-30 05:55:26 -04:00
dca6bdd4fa
Make wan2.2 5B i2v take a lot less memory. ( #9102 )
2025-07-29 19:44:18 -04:00
c60dc4177c
Remove unecessary clones in the wan2.2 VAE. ( #9083 )
2025-07-28 14:48:19 -04:00
a88788dce6
Wan 2.2 support. ( #9080 )
2025-07-28 08:00:23 -04:00
0621d73a9c
Remove useless code. ( #9059 )
2025-07-26 04:44:19 -04:00
e6e5d33b35
Remove useless code. ( #9041 )
...
This is only needed on old pytorch 2.0 and older.
2025-07-25 04:58:28 -04:00
9bc2798f72
LTXV VAE decoder: switch default padding mode ( #8930 )
2025-07-16 13:54:38 -04:00
938d3e8216
Remove windows line endings. ( #8866 )
2025-07-11 02:37:51 -04:00
974254218a
Un-hardcode chroma patch_size ( #8840 )
2025-07-08 15:56:59 -04:00
9093301a49
Don't add tiny bit of random noise when VAE encoding. ( #8705 )
...
Shouldn't change outputs but might make things a tiny bit more
deterministic.
2025-06-27 14:14:56 -04:00
ef5266b1c1
Support Flux Kontext Dev model. ( #8679 )
2025-06-26 11:28:41 -04:00
ec70ed6aea
Omnigen2 model implementation. ( #8669 )
2025-06-25 19:35:57 -04:00
f7fb193712
Small flux optimization. ( #8611 )
2025-06-20 05:37:32 -04:00
7e9267fa77
Make flux controlnet work with sd3 text enc. ( #8599 )
2025-06-19 18:50:05 -04:00
91d40086db
Fix pytorch warning. ( #8593 )
2025-06-19 11:04:52 -04:00
7ea79ebb9d
Add correct eps to ltxv rmsnorm. ( #8542 )
2025-06-15 12:21:25 -04:00
29596bd53f
Small cosmos attention code refactor. ( #8530 )
2025-06-14 05:02:05 -04:00
520eb77b72
LoRA Trainer: LoRA training node in weight adapter scheme ( #8446 )
2025-06-13 19:25:59 -04:00
c69af655aa
Uncap cosmos predict2 res and fix mem estimation. ( #8518 )
2025-06-13 07:30:18 -04:00
251f54a2ad
Basic initial support for cosmos predict2 text to image 2B and 14B models. ( #8517 )
2025-06-13 07:05:23 -04:00
8a4ff747bd
Fix mistake in last commit. ( #8496 )
...
* Move to right place.
2025-06-11 15:13:29 -04:00
af1eb58be8
Fix black images on some flux models in fp16. ( #8495 )
2025-06-11 15:09:11 -04:00
4248b1618f
Let chroma TE work on regular flux. ( #8429 )
2025-06-05 10:07:17 -04:00
08b7cc7506
use fused multiply-add pointwise ops in chroma ( #8279 )
2025-05-30 18:09:54 -04:00
5e5e46d40c
Not really tested WAN Phantom Support. ( #8321 )
2025-05-28 23:46:15 -04:00
5a87757ef9
Better error if sageattention is installed but a dependency is missing. ( #8264 )
2025-05-24 06:43:12 -04:00
30b2eb8a93
create arange on-device ( #8255 )
2025-05-23 16:15:06 -04:00
f85c08df06
Make VACE conditionings stackable. ( #8240 )
2025-05-22 19:22:26 -04:00
87f9130778
Revert "This doesn't seem to be needed on chroma. ( #8209 )" ( #8210 )
...
This reverts commit 7e84bf5373 .
2025-05-20 05:39:55 -04:00
7e84bf5373
This doesn't seem to be needed on chroma. ( #8209 )
2025-05-20 05:29:23 -04:00
c820ef950d
Add Wan-FUN Camera Control models and Add WanCameraImageToVideo node ( #8013 )
...
* support wan camera models
* fix by ruff check
* change camera_condition type; make camera_condition optional
* support camera trajectory nodes
* fix camera direction
---------
Co-authored-by: Qirui Sun <sunqr0667@126.com >
2025-05-15 19:00:43 -04:00
4a9014e201
Hunyuan Custom initial untested implementation. ( #8101 )
2025-05-13 15:53:47 -04:00
640c47e7de
Fix torch warning about deprecated function. ( #8075 )
...
Drop support for torch versions below 2.2 on the audio VAEs.
2025-05-12 14:32:01 -04:00
42da274717
Use normal ComfyUI attention in ACE-Steps model ( #8023 )
...
* Use normal ComfyUI attention in ACE-Steps model
* Let optimized_attention handle output reshape for ACE
2025-05-09 13:51:02 -04:00
fd08e39588
Make torchaudio not a hard requirement. ( #7987 )
...
Some platforms can't install it apparently so if it's not there it should
only break models that actually use it.
2025-05-07 21:37:12 -04:00
cc33cd3422
Experimental lyrics strength for ACE. ( #7984 )
2025-05-07 19:22:07 -04:00
16417b40d9
Initial ACE-Step model implementation. ( #7972 )
2025-05-07 08:33:34 -04:00
80a44b97f5
Change lumina to native RMSNorm. ( #7935 )
2025-05-04 06:39:23 -04:00